Brendan Fraser was born on December 3, 1968 in Indianapolis, IN. Owing to his father's position as a journalist and foreign service officer for the Canadian Government Office of Tourism, Brendan and his family were required to relocate homes frequently. His childhood journey through the USA, Canada and Europe introduced him to the complex nature of diversity and the challenge of frequently changing schools. Living in Holland at age seven, he became secretly envious of his childhood peers' cool, militia-sounding "Army Brat" title. So he dubbed himself "Brochure Brat" and would compare travel itineraries to break the ice when making new friends.
Along the way, Brendan developed insatiable curiosities for creating imagery (he has become an accomplished amateur photographer), going to new places (he is an ardent world traveler who recently needed extra pages added to his passport) and keeping current with new forms of artistic expression (his limited free time is frequently spent in Museums, Theatres and Galleries, or, yep…online.)
